The video tutorial explains two main methods to find the number of valence electrons for selenium (Se). The first method involves using the periodic table, where selenium is located in group 16, indicating it has six valence electrons. The second method uses the electron configuration of selenium, identifying the highest energy level electrons, which also totals six valence electrons. The video also demonstrates how to write the Lewis structure for selenium, placing six valence electrons around the element symbol. Dr. B concludes by summarizing the methods discussed.
